Clashes erupt on Israel-Gaza border

An explosion has killed an Israeli soldier amid clashes along the border with the Gaza Strip.

An Arab television station reported that Tuesday's explosion wounded at least three Israeli soldiers in addition to the fatality.

The Israeli military offered no confirmation of any casualties, but said an attack on a military patrol had taken place.

It is the first apparent breach of a January 18 ceasefire between Israel and Hamas, which controls the Gaza Strip.

Israeli troops and Palestinian fighters routinely clash along the border fence that separates the Gaza Strip from Israel.

Israeli troops withdrew from Gaza last week after an offensive whose stated aim was to stop Palestinian rocket fire.
